Software testing in the debugging process is more efficient if it knows, in advance, to reduce costs in terms of changes in the software reliability and testing costs. In this process, essential items for software development are the reliability, cost, and consideration of release time. In this paper, the software reliability growth cost model based on Non-Homogenous Poisson Process (NHPP) about the property of learning effect for delayed software s-shaped reliability model was proposed, that was considered the actual number of faults removed in the software operation period after release time. Then discuss the relationship between release time and software testing-effort for determine the optimal release time so that can minimize the cost of software development and get more profit. Finally, according to some empirical studies, directly explain the effect of different parameters about the optimal software release time during testing process.
